Does this mean that each segment will require the exact same resource no matter the armor type? Will there still be separate segments for each armor type? And if something has a weakness for X,Y, or Z, can an enhancement be added to counter-act that "hole", such as a Rancor Hided that adds Heat protection?
Yes segments will be standardized across all armor types, some of the named resources from the advanced segments might move into the armor itself. Such as bronzium iron required in advanced mabari segment, would be moved into mabari itself (which has no named resource requirements).

The current thought is:
Standard Segment = Composite Segment
Advanced Segment = Advanced Composite Segment
Experimental Segment = RIS Segment

You will be able to fill the weaknesses with either layers or drops (such as rancor hides), just as you are now.

Resource Audit update
Hi all, the following post contains a few stats regarding the resource audit upgrade.

These numbers reflect the number of additional resource spawns when compared to our old spawns. Ex: After the audit, aluminum_agrinium spawned an additional 19 times over the same time span.

Resource spawns were sped up by a factor of 48 for testing purposes (average duration 3 hours compared to 6 days) and has been running for a little while. We are still fine-tuning the spawns, but this will give you all an idea of how the resources are weighted. I've chosen to leave out native pool spawns (stuff like flora that's always in spawn on a planet).

JTL resources (steel_bicorbantium, steel_arveshian, aluminum_perovskitic, copper_borocarbitic, fiberplast_gravitonic, gas_reactive_organometallic, ore_siliclastic_fermionic, radioactive_polymetric, iron_hemalite, aluminum_galvanicyn, copper_cagunese, ore_extrusive_maganite, ore_intrusive_galatite, ore_carbonate_calabite, gas_inert_rylon) are calculated separately and were not effected by this audit.

Any feedback is appreciated, this is the time to speak up if something looks out of place!
